*Expected Cut Off for 2023 Preliminary Exam*
The nature of this year’s Civil Preliminary Exam General Studies Question Pattern was a bit unconventional. Questions from Modern India and Polity which are typically high and of a sure shot nature were very low this year.
While the question topics were mostly easy, the options were very tricky and difficult. The difficulty level of questions in CSAT paper is also higher when compared to last year. The vacancies when compared to last year is more.
